Progreso Bridge
Puente Progreso
San Sebastián del Oeste, Jalisco, Mexico
390 feet high / 119 meters high
472 foot span / 144 meter span
2007

1ProgresoPanoramio.jpg


Lost in the mountains of Mexico’s Jalisco state, the Puente Progreso is one of the most beautiful concrete arch bridges in North America. Designed by Mexpresa, one of Mexico City’s premier engineering firms, the bridge has great details including inclined spandrels that accentuate the curve of the arch as well as the a concrete flange on the side of the arch that wraps over and around the base of the arch.
